Vegetable Oil

Vegetable oil is one of the most common oils used worldwide. Vegetable oil is commonly interchanged with cooking oil which is used for cooking extracted from plants. Any kind of oil that is extracted from plant-based material and different from animal fat like butter is called vegetable oil. Varieties of vegetable oil include Sunflower oil, corn oil, canola oil, soyabean oil, and as well as other fruits like avocadoes and olives. Vegetable oil is mild, flavorless, odorless, and light-colored which is mostly used for frying, cooking, and salad dressings.  The smoke point of vegetable oil is around 400 degrees Fahrenheit which makes it an ideal option for any type of cooking.

The healthiest oils should be consumed in moderation. Let us see what fats are included in vegetable oil. 

  • Saturated Fats:

It is usually derived from animal sources like butter and lard and leads to higher cholesterol levels in your blood which can cause a risk of heart diseases. When choosing a cooking oil be sure it is low in saturated fats. 

  • Trans Fats:

Like saturated fats, trans fat also increases the risk of heart disease and it is from foods that are high in hydrogenation such as processed food. Trans fat should also be avoided. 

  • Monounsaturated Fats:

Monounsaturated fat often called omega-9 fatty acid or oleic acid contributes to good cholesterol and reduces the risk of heart disease. It is generally found in Olive oil, sunflower oil, almond oil, or canola oil. It is recommended to choose oils that are high in monounsaturated fats. 

  • Polyunsaturated Fats:

Polyunsaturated fats are also called omega 6 and omega 3 and they helps maintain the cell membrane and regulate body processes. It also contributes to vitamins like A, D, E, and K.
